The Los Angeles to Boston flight route is a popular corridor connecting two iconic American cities rich in history, culture, and innovation. The average nonstop flight duration is approximately 5 to 6 hours, making it a manageable journey for travelers eager to explore the East Coast’s historic charm. Major airlines such as American Airlines, Delta, JetBlue, and Southwest operate frequent flights between LAX and Boston Logan International Airport, providing a variety of options for travelers in terms of timing and amenities. Boston is renowned for its significant historical sites, including the Freedom Trail, Paul Revere House, and Boston Tea Party Ships & Museum, offering a deep dive into America’s revolutionary past. The city also boasts vibrant neighborhoods like Back Bay and Fenway, renowned for their shopping, dining, and cultural scenes. For outdoor enthusiasts, the Boston Common and nearby Charles River provide scenic spots for relaxation and recreation. For travelers aiming to visit on a budget, the best times to book are typically 1-3 months in advance, especially during the shoulder seasons of spring (April to June) and fall (September to November). Flying mid-week often yields cheaper fares compared to weekend departures. Visiting Boston during these months also offers pleasant weather and fewer tourists, enhancing your experience.
